What is the Affidavit for Probable Cause Failure to Attend School?
The Affidavit for Probable Cause Failure to Attend School is a legal document in Texas that serves as a formal declaration regarding a child's truancy. This affidavit is crucial in supporting the enforcement of truancy laws outlined in the Texas Education Code. It details the child's absenteeism and the measures taken to resolve these issues.
The process of filing this affidavit involves an affiant, typically an attendance officer, who completes the form and a notary public who authenticates it. This combination ensures that the affidavit holds legal significance in addressing school attendance problems.

Who is eligible to file the Affidavit for Probable Cause Failure to Attend School?
Eligibility to file this affidavit typically includes school attendance officers acting on behalf of the school district concerning students who have unexcused absences.

What supporting documents are required with this affidavit?
Typically, you may need to include documentation detailing the absences, any correspondence with the parents about truancy, and signed confirmation from the notary public.
